Understanding Retargeting for SaaS
Retargeting, also known as remarketing, involves displaying personalized ads to users who have previously interacted with your website or app. This strategy is pivotal for SaaS products, where the sales cycle can be longer and more complex compared to other industries. By reminding potential customers of your product’s value, retargeting can significantly improve conversion rates.
Why Retargeting Matters for SaaS
- Complex Buying Decisions: SaaS products often involve detailed decision-making processes. Retargeting helps nurture prospects through this journey.
- Multiple Touchpoints: Retargeting ensures consistent engagement with prospects who may need multiple interactions before making a purchase.
- Increased Brand Recall: By repeatedly exposing prospects to your brand, retargeting enhances recall and trust.
Key Strategies for Successful Retargeting Campaigns
To effectively retarget potential customers for your SaaS product, consider the following strategies:
1. Segment Your Audience
Understanding your audience’s behavior is crucial to delivering relevant and engaging ads. Segment your audience based on:
- User Behavior: Identify users who visited key pages, such as pricing or product features.
- Engagement Level: Differentiate between users who signed up for a free trial versus those who merely visited your site.
- Lifecycle Stage: Tailor messages for new visitors, trial users, and existing customers.
2. Personalize Ad Content
Personalization is key to capturing attention. Consider these approaches:
- Dynamic Ads: Use dynamic ads that automatically update content based on the user’s previous interactions with your site.
- Tailored Messaging: Craft messages that address specific pain points or interests identified during their last visit.
3. Offer Incentives
Encourage prospects to take the next step with compelling offers:
- Discounts: Provide limited-time discounts for users who show interest but haven’t converted.
- Free Trials: Extend trial periods or offer additional features for free to entice sign-ups.
4. Experiment with Ad Formats
Diversify your ad formats to maintain engagement:
- Display Ads: Use visually appealing banners across various platforms.
- Video Ads: Create short, informative videos that highlight key product features.
- Social Media Ads: Leverage platforms like Facebook and LinkedIn to reach specific professional audiences.
5. Optimize Ad Frequency
Finding the right balance in ad frequency is essential:
- Avoid Overexposure: Too many ads can lead to ad fatigue and negative brand perception.
- Set Frequency Caps: Limit the number of times a user sees your ad to prevent annoyance.
Practical Examples of Retargeting Campaigns
Example 1: Slack’s Free Trial Retargeting
Slack, a popular SaaS company, retargeted users who signed up for a free trial but didn’t convert to a paid plan. They used personalized email campaigns, emphasizing features that aligned with the user’s industry and needs, encouraging them to explore more.
Example 2: HubSpot’s Content-Driven Strategy
HubSpot utilized content-driven retargeting by offering eBooks and guides to users who visited their blog but didn’t sign up for a trial. This strategy not only educated prospects but also positioned HubSpot as a thought leader in the industry.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: What is the primary goal of retargeting campaigns for SaaS products?
The primary goal is to convert potential customers who have shown interest in your SaaS product into paying customers by re-engaging them through personalized ads.
Q2: How can I ensure my retargeting ads are not intrusive?
To avoid intrusiveness, set frequency caps on your ads, personalize content to make it relevant, and ensure the ads provide value or offer incentives.
Q3: What metrics should I track to measure the success of my retargeting campaigns?
Key metrics include conversion rate, click-through rate (CTR), cost per acquisition (CPA), and return on ad spend (ROAS). Monitoring these will help gauge the effectiveness of your campaigns.
Q4: Can retargeting campaigns help with customer retention?
Yes, retargeting can be used for customer retention by targeting existing customers with upsell or cross-sell opportunities, as well as reminders for subscription renewals or feature updates.
